Select the Right Tools and Products
Begin by gathering gentle, purpose-built products like a dedicated automotive clay bar and a ceramic-safe sap remover. Think of these as your finesse tools—like a scalpel in surgery—designed to delicately lift stubborn deposits without harming the paint or coating. Use a Clay Bar Like a Gentle Massage
Apply lubrication using a quick detailer spray or a car wash soap formulated for coated surfaces—avoid dish soap, which can strip protection. Gently glide the clay over the affected area with light pressure, similar to kneading dough—don’t press hard or you risk micro-scratches. Employ Specialized Sap Removers Appropriately
Use a sap remover that is safe for ceramic coatings—these usually contain mild solvents like citrus-based cleaners or specialized automotive chemicals. Apply a small amount directly onto a microfiber cloth and gently dab onto the sap. Let it sit for a minute to loosen the bond—like letting a stain soak before cleaning. Be Patient and Gentle to Protect Your Shine
Work slowly, reapplying lubricant and product as needed—rushing can cause micro-marring or remove your ceramic coating. Think of it as detailed surgery; patience pays off. After the sap softens, use a soft microfiber towel to gently wipe away the residue, avoiding circular motion which can cause swirl marks. Finish with a Protective Layer
Once the sap is gone, rinse the area thoroughly with clean water to remove any residual chemicals. Follow up with a high-quality detail spray or quick detailer that enhances gloss and adds an extra layer of protection—much like a top coat on your favorite paint job. Reapplying a ceramic spray or coating maintenance product can help restore the surface’s hydrophobic properties. What’s the real impact of using the wrong polish abrasives during paint correction?
This is a nuance that many overlook. Using abrasive compounds with coarse grit can remove imperfections but risks micro-marring, which dulls the finish once sealed or coated. True professionals understand that selecting the right polishing pad and compound varies based on the vehicle’s paint type and age. For example, hard clear coats demand finer abrasives to prevent unnecessary removal and preserve clarity. How do I keep my car detailing tools functioning flawlessly over time?
The key is routine maintenance: clean and lubricate your polishers after each use, replace worn pads promptly, and calibrate your equipment to maintain optimal performance. A dedicated storage solution prevents dust and moisture from degrading sensitive electronics, while periodic calibration checks with manufacturer guidelines help sustain accuracy. Also, using high-quality accessories compatible with your core tools prevents premature wear and ensures safety.
